Product Specifications
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Product Name | Non Woven Laminated Shoe Cover |
| Type | Medical Shoe Cover |
| Material | Non Woven Fabric (Laminated) |
| Size | Universal |
| Colour | Blue / White |
| Gram Weight | 25 GSM |
| Packing | 1 Pair |
| Available Pack Sizes | 20, 40, 80, 160 pairs |
| Application | Hospitals, Laboratories, Diagnostic Centers |
| Place of Origin | India |
| Country of Origin | India |

Uses in Healthcare Settings
Healthcare professionals use this footwear cover in hospitals to maintain clean and controlled environments. For example, in operation theatres, staff wear it to prevent contamination of sterile areas. Similarly, in ICUs and isolation wards, the non woven shoe cover reduces the transfer of pathogens between zones.
Furthermore, laboratory technicians wear these disposable shoe cover products while handling samples and chemicals. Consequently, the risk of environmental contamination decreases. Diagnostic centers also provide shoe covers to visitors. Therefore, external contaminants remain outside restricted workspaces.
Because infection control policies require strict footwear management, shoe covers become a practical and affordable solution. In addition, they help ensure compliance with hygiene standards in high-risk areas.

Importance in Infection Control
Footwear often carries unseen contaminants from outside environments. Therefore, infection control protocols include shoe protection as a preventive measure. In sterile and high-risk zones, even minor contamination can create serious health risks.
By using non woven shoe cover solutions, healthcare facilities add an additional layer of safety. Moreover, these covers reduce microbial transfer across departments. As a result, clean zones remain protected.
